Method: spaces.members.list

একটি স্পেসে সদস্যতা তালিকা. উদাহরণের জন্য, একটি স্পেসে ব্যবহারকারী এবং Google চ্যাট অ্যাপের তালিকা দেখুন। অ্যাপ প্রমাণীকরণের মাধ্যমে মেম্বারশিপ তালিকাভুক্ত করা হলে Chat অ্যাপের অ্যাক্সেস আছে এমন জায়গায় মেম্বারশিপ তালিকাভুক্ত করা হয়, কিন্তু Chat অ্যাপ মেম্বারশিপ বাদ দেওয়া হয়, যার মধ্যে নিজস্ব। ব্যবহারকারীর প্রমাণীকরণের সাথে সদস্যতা তালিকাভুক্ত করা স্পেসগুলিতে সদস্যপদগুলিকে তালিকাভুক্ত করে যেখানে প্রমাণীকৃত ব্যবহারকারীর অ্যাক্সেস রয়েছে৷

প্রমাণীকরণ প্রয়োজন. অ্যাপ প্রমাণীকরণ এবং ব্যবহারকারীর প্রমাণীকরণ সমর্থন করে।

HTTP অনুরোধ

GET https://chat.googleapis.com/v1/{parent=spaces/*}/members

URL gRPC ট্রান্সকোডিং সিনট্যাক্স ব্যবহার করে।

পাথ প্যারামিটার

পরামিতি
parent

string

প্রয়োজন। যে জায়গার জন্য সদস্যতা তালিকা আনতে হবে তার সংস্থানের নাম৷

বিন্যাস: স্পেস/{স্পেস}

ক্যোয়ারী প্যারামিটার

পরামিতি
pageSize

integer

ঐচ্ছিক। মেম্বারশিপের সর্বাধিক সংখ্যা ফেরত দিতে হবে। পরিষেবাটি এই মানের থেকে কম ফেরত দিতে পারে।

অনির্দিষ্ট থাকলে, সর্বাধিক 100টি সদস্যপদ ফেরত দেওয়া হয়।

সর্বাধিক মান হল 1000৷ আপনি যদি 1000-এর বেশি একটি মান ব্যবহার করেন তবে এটি স্বয়ংক্রিয়ভাবে 1000-এ পরিবর্তিত হবে৷

নেতিবাচক মান একটি INVALID_ARGUMENT ত্রুটি প্রদান করে৷

pageToken

string

ঐচ্ছিক। একটি পৃষ্ঠা টোকেন, সদস্যতা তালিকাভুক্ত করার পূর্ববর্তী কল থেকে প্রাপ্ত। পরবর্তী পৃষ্ঠাটি পুনরুদ্ধার করতে এই প্যারামিটারটি প্রদান করুন।

পেজিনেট করার সময়, প্রদত্ত অন্যান্য সমস্ত প্যারামিটার পৃষ্ঠার টোকেন প্রদানকারী কলের সাথে মেলে। অন্যান্য প্যারামিটারে বিভিন্ন মান পাস করলে অপ্রত্যাশিত ফলাফল হতে পারে।

filter

string

ঐচ্ছিক। একটি ক্যোয়ারী ফিল্টার।

আপনি সদস্যের ভূমিকা ( role ) এবং টাইপ ( member.type ) দ্বারা সদস্যতা ফিল্টার করতে পারেন।

ভূমিকা দ্বারা ফিল্টার করতে, role সেট করুন ROLE_MEMBER বা ROLE_MANAGER

প্রকার অনুসারে ফিল্টার করতে, member.type সেট করুন HUMAN বা BOT

ভূমিকা এবং টাইপ উভয় দ্বারা ফিল্টার করতে, AND অপারেটর ব্যবহার করুন। ভূমিকা বা টাইপ দ্বারা ফিল্টার করতে, OR অপারেটর ব্যবহার করুন।

উদাহরণস্বরূপ, নিম্নলিখিত প্রশ্নগুলি বৈধ:

role = "ROLE_MANAGER" OR role = "ROLE_MEMBER"
member.type = "HUMAN" AND role = "ROLE_MANAGER"

নিম্নলিখিত প্রশ্নগুলি অবৈধ:

member.type = "HUMAN" AND member.type = "BOT"
role = "ROLE_MANAGER" AND role = "ROLE_MEMBER"

একটি INVALID_ARGUMENT ত্রুটির সাথে সার্ভার দ্বারা অবৈধ প্রশ্নগুলি প্রত্যাখ্যান করা হয়েছে৷

showGroups

boolean

ঐচ্ছিক। true হলে, অন্যান্য ধরনের সদস্যতা ছাড়াও একটি Google Group সাথে যুক্ত সদস্যপদও ফেরত দেয়। একটি filter সেট করা থাকলে, ফিল্টারের মানদণ্ডের সাথে মেলে না এমন Google Group সদস্যপদগুলি ফেরত দেওয়া হয় না।

showInvited

boolean

ঐচ্ছিক। true হলে , অন্যান্য ধরনের সদস্যতা ছাড়াও invited সদস্যদের সাথে যুক্ত সদস্যপদ ফেরত দেয়। ফিল্টার সেট করা থাকলে, ফিল্টারের মানদণ্ডের সাথে মেলে না এমন invited সদস্যপদ ফেরত দেওয়া হয় না।

বর্তমানে ব্যবহারকারীর প্রমাণীকরণ প্রয়োজন।

শরীরের অনুরোধ

অনুরোধের বডি খালি হতে হবে।

প্রতিক্রিয়া শরীর

সফল হলে, প্রতিক্রিয়া বডিতে নিম্নলিখিত কাঠামোর সাথে ডেটা থাকে:

JSON প্রতিনিধিত্ব
{
  "memberships": [
    {
      object (Membership)
    }
  ],
  "nextPageToken": string
}
ক্ষেত্র
memberships[]

object ( Membership )

Unordered তালিকা. অনুরোধ করা (বা প্রথম) পৃষ্ঠায় সদস্যতার তালিকা।

nextPageToken

string

একটি টোকেন যা আপনি ফলাফলের পরবর্তী পৃষ্ঠা পুনরুদ্ধার করতে pageToken হিসাবে পাঠাতে পারেন। খালি থাকলে, পরবর্তী পৃষ্ঠা নেই।

অনুমোদনের সুযোগ

নিম্নলিখিত OAuth সুযোগগুলির মধ্যে একটি প্রয়োজন:

  • https://www.googleapis.com/auth/chat.import
  • https://www.googleapis.com/auth/chat.bot
  • https://www.googleapis.com/auth/chat.memberships
  • https://www.googleapis.com/auth/chat.memberships.readonly

আরও তথ্যের জন্য, অনুমোদন নির্দেশিকা দেখুন।